HLA-DPB1 matching status has significant implications for recipients of unrelated donor stem cell transplants. [PDF]

open access: yes, 2006
Studies in unrelated donor (UD) hematopoietic stem cell transplantations (HSCT) show an effect of the matching status of HLA-DPB1 on complications. We analyzed 423 UD-HSCT pairs. Most protocols included T-cell depletion (TCD).

[Bone transplant].

open access: yesAnales del sistema sanitario de Navarra, 2007
We describe the methodology of the Bone and Soft Tissue Bank, from extraction and storage until use. Since the year 1986, with the creation of the Bone Bank in the University Clinic of Navarra, more than 3,000 grafts have been used for very different types of surgery.

Expression of human adenosine deaminase in nonhuman primates after retrovirus-mediated gene transfer. [PDF]

open access: yes, 1987
Primate bone marrow cells were infected with a retroviral vector carrying the genes for human adenosine deaminase (h-ADA) and bacterial neomycin resistance (neor). The infected cells were infused back into the lethally irradiated donor animals.
